📝 Color Information for #7C273C

The hexadecimal color code #7C273C represents a dark sh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 124 red, 39 green, and 60 blue, which translates to approximately 49% red, 15% green, and 24%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#7C273C has a hue of 345 degrees, a saturation level of 52%, and a lightness value of 32%. The hue angle of 345°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 345°, saturation of 69%, and brightness/value of 49%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#7C273C would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 69% magenta, 52% yellow, and 51% black. The closest web-safe color is #663333,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#7C273C with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 165°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 8136508,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#7C273C? +

The approximate CMYK value of #7C273C is C:0% M:69% Y:52% K:51%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
